Skyler Lehmkuhl 6e361aa30c Reset audio backend on new file / project load
The backend's Command::Reset (full teardown: rebuilds Project, audio/buffer
pools, ID counters) was never invoked from the UI. New File and project loads
only cleared app-side maps, so the previous file's tracks and loaded
instruments stayed resident in the backend and kept getting mixed on every
audio callback.

Add a reset_audio_backend() helper (controller.reset() + clear app-side track
maps and backend-derived caches) and call it in the three teardown paths:
NewFile, create_new_project_with_focus, and apply_loaded_project. Also drops a
duplicate layer_to_track_map.clear() in the NewFile handler.

Race-free: the audio thread drains all command_tx commands before any query_tx
queries each callback, so Reset (a command) runs before the track/pool rebuild
(queries), even though they travel on separate channels.
